    What are defined benefit health insurance policies?

    Source: Livemint Oct 10, 2018

    There are two types of health insurance plans: indemnity and defined benefit plans.

    A basic health insurance policy that pays for your hospitalisation expenses is an indemnity product. It pays for your hospital bills up to the sum insured. This coverage also includes pre- and post-hospitalisation expenses and listed day-care procedures.

    A defined benefit policy, on the other hand, pays a stipulated sum on an insured event. Both life and non-life companies can offer defined benefit plans.
